The Asia Pacific organic shampoo for pets market has seen significant growth in recent years, driven by an increasing awareness among pet owners about the benefits of natural and chemical-free grooming products for their pets. Organic pet shampoos are gaining popularity due to the rising concerns over the potential harm caused by synthetic chemicals found in traditional pet grooming products. Organic shampoos are made with plant-based ingredients, essential oils, and natural extracts that provide gentle care for pets' skin and fur, avoiding harsh chemicals that can lead to irritation or long-term health problems. This market has expanded as pet owners increasingly seek environmentally sustainable, cruelty-free, and health-conscious options for their beloved animals.

The market is segmented into various applications, with the most notable being "Online Sales" and "Offline Sales." Online sales have become a dominant platform for the distribution of organic pet shampoos in the Asia Pacific region. With the rise of e-commerce platforms and growing internet penetration across the region, pet owners can now easily browse, compare, and purchase organic shampoos from the comfort of their homes. This segment is expected to grow rapidly as consumers are becoming more accustomed to online shopping for pet care products. Online platforms also offer a wide range of organic shampoo options, allowing consumers to access reviews and product details, which ultimately aids in decision-making. The increasing trend of pet owners seeking convenience and variety contributes to the expanding online sales of organic pet shampoos.
The offline sales segment remains a strong distribution channel, especially in countries where traditional shopping habits are prevalent. Physical stores, such as pet care retailers, supermarkets, and specialty pet shops, continue to provide a direct and tangible shopping experience. Consumers in the Asia Pacific region often prefer in-store purchases to inspect products personally and consult with store staff about the best options for their pets' specific needs. This segment is particularly important in rural areas or among older demographics who may not be as comfortable with online shopping. Although online sales are rising, offline sales remain critical for brand visibility and consumer trust, especially for those who seek immediate product availability or personalized recommendations from store staff.
One of the key trends in the Asia Pacific organic shampoo for pets market is the increasing demand for eco-friendly and sustainable pet care products. As consumers become more environmentally conscious, they are seeking grooming products that are biodegradable, have recyclable packaging, and are made from sustainably sourced ingredients. This shift aligns with the broader trend of sustainability in the pet care industry, where brands are developing products that cater to the growing demand for greener alternatives. Additionally, as consumers become more knowledgeable about the benefits of organic ingredients, there is an increase in preference for shampoos that are free from parabens, sulfates, and artificial fragrances, promoting healthier skin and coats for pets.
Another notable trend is the growing focus on the wellness and health of pets. Pet owners are increasingly treating their pets as family members, which has led to an increased awareness of the importance of natural products in pet care routines. Organic pet shampoos are seen as an extension of this holistic approach, as they are believed to provide superior benefits for pets with sensitive skin, allergies, or skin conditions. In line with this, there is a rise in the availability of specialized organic shampoos for different pet breeds, skin types, and conditions, such as hypoallergenic or flea-repellent formulas. This customization is appealing to pet owners who seek targeted solutions for their pets' specific needs.

1. What is the primary ingredient in organic pet shampoos?
Organic pet shampoos are typically made with plant-based ingredients such as aloe vera, coconut oil, and essential oils like lavender or chamomile, which are gentle on pets' skin.
2. Are organic pet shampoos safe for pets with sensitive skin?
Yes, organic pet shampoos are formulated to be gentle on sensitive skin, avoiding harsh chemicals and synthetic fragrances that may cause irritation.
3. Can organic pet shampoos help with flea infestations?
Some organic pet shampoos contain natural ingredients like neem oil or eucalyptus that help repel fleas and other pests.
4. How often should I bathe my pet with organic shampoo?
It depends on your pet's breed, coat type, and lifestyle, but generally, once every 4 to 6 weeks is sufficient for most pets.
5. Are organic pet shampoos more expensive than regular shampoos?
Yes, organic pet shampoos are typically more expensive due to the high-quality, natural ingredients used in their formulation.
6. Can I use organic shampoo for pets on puppies or kittens?
Yes, many organic shampoos are safe for young pets, but it's important to choose a product specifically formulated for their age and size.
7. Do organic pet shampoos help with allergies?
Organic shampoos can help alleviate skin allergies by using hypoallergenic ingredients and avoiding chemicals that can trigger sensitivities.
8. Are there any certifications for organic pet shampoos?
Yes, organic pet shampoos may be certified by recognized organizations like USDA Organic or EcoCert, ensuring that they meet strict organic standards.
9. How do I choose the right organic shampoo for my pet?
Consider your pet's breed, coat type, and any specific skin conditions, then select a product formulated for their needs, such as hypoallergenic or moisturizing shampoos.
10. Can organic pet shampoos be used for all types of pets?
Yes, organic shampoos are available for a variety of pets, including dogs, cats, and even small animals like rabbits, but always check for species-specific formulations.
